👋 A little reintroduction…
I’m Stephanie, a John F. Barnes trained Myofascial Release Therapist, and my journey to this work began through my own chronic pain.
As a musician, my hands are everything to me. When I developed carpal tunnel syndrome, the pain and numbness didn’t just affect my playing, it filled me with fear. I tried multiple treatments and was even advised to consider surgery, but nothing brought lasting relief.
Eventually, I discovered John F. Barnes' Myofascial Release Therapy, and it changed everything. Through gentle, sustained work with the body’s connective tissue (fascia), I began to understand that my pain wasn’t just about overuse, it was the result of long-held tension, posture, and years of pushing through.
The work was subtle, patient, and deeply effective. Over time, my symptoms completely resolved, and I’ve able to return to music and teaching without feeling burnt out or pain.
The whole experience inspired me to fly to America to train in John F. Barnes specific Myofascial Release Therapist myself. Today, alongside my music teaching, I support others who are living with pain or issues that haven’t resolved through more traditional approaches and it’s a whole new level of job satisfaction.
